Quick note on tracing capacity for the Bramblehurst mesh: every hop adds a span, and at peak we're pushing far more spans than the collector was sized for. We now sample at the edge and cap span payload size, which keeps the Ostervale cluster happy. Future maintainers, please revisit these after any big service-count change. Current sampling and retention constants are as follows.

tuning table, kawep-tawif:
CAPS = {
    "olidor": 80,
    "belion": 7,
    "quenys": 225,
    "druox": 839,
    "fraath": 482,
}

To the dispatch desk, for the records team: the four returned demo units from the Keldwyn Fair — two Solace tablets and two Brightmere scanners — have been inspected and repacked in their original cases. Records will need the return forms countersigned before the units leave the building, so please route the paperwork through Ines first thing tomorrow. The courier run to the Thornbury depot is booked for 11:00. Once the forms are back, seal everything together. The confidential instruction for the courier hand-over appears just below.

drop instructions, kajof-hahip: the belys oliius courier leaves the praok ledger at gate 5142 under passcode 452172

☐ Off-site run — Paper Ledgers

Almost done with the ledger archiving push! The 2014–2019 ledgers from the Bramwick office are boxed, labelled, and stacked by the back stairwell — twelve boxes total, all strapped. Please double-check the inventory sheet is taped to box one before pickup. Hartleby Storage sends their courier Thursday afternoon, and the confidential instruction for that hand-over is set out just below.

drop instructions, hahip-badug: the quenox ralath courier leaves the kaseth fraiel rusiel tameth belys istdor ralion giliel ledger at gate 7830 under passcode 165413

## Seat-map renderer: canvas tiling

Switches the Pavillion Rose seat-map from per-seat SVG nodes to tiled canvas layers. Hover hit-testing now uses a quadtree; zoom is clamped to avoid blurry rescales on the balcony view. No API changes. If rendering looks off on dense orchestra sections, start by adjusting the tuning constants below.

tuning constants:
BUDGETS = {
    "gilok": 870,
    "briael": 629,
    "silok": 264,
    "ruswyn": 693,
    "ralax": 162,
    "ralath": 605,
    "nordor": 675,
}